Summary

Despite the success of anti-angiogenic therapy in multiple treatment settings, a fraction of patients are refractory to vascular endothelial growth factor (VEGF) inhibitor treatment while the majority of patients will eventually develop evasive resistance and exhibit disease progression while on therapy. It is proposed that mesenchymal-epithelial transition factor (c-MET) and its ligand hepatocyte growth factor (HGF or scatter factor) contribute significantly to VEGF inhibitor resistance such that combining a c-MET inhibitor with a VEGF inhibitor will provide additional clinical activity compared to VEGF inhibitor alone. This hypothesis will be tested using the cMET/ALK inhibitor, crizotinib, in combination with individual VEGF inhibitors. Three combinations will be prioritized, namely crizotinib plus axitinib, crizotinib plus sunitinib and crizotinib plus bevacizumab, with a fourth combination, crizotinib plus sorafenib to be tested only if crizotinib does not combine with either axitinib and/or sunitinib.
